diff options
author | Philip Klempin <[email protected]> | 2021-03-12 20:26:24 +0100 |
---|---|---|
committer | Philip Klempin <[email protected]> | 2021-03-12 20:26:24 +0100 |
commit | fa22e1bc3513b96bb40264cd13f61c80cbaf664b (patch) | |
tree | 940a9f26410871b490932e20188c43000d88bd92 | |
parent | 4e81233ac9d0749677bce1e505ddc464709a4b98 (diff) |
Add coalescing operator to otp_enabled when changing user password
-rw-r--r-- | classes/pref/users.php |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/classes/pref/users.php b/classes/pref/users.php index 2e3dc4b67..76a879efd 100644 --- a/classes/pref/users.php +++ b/classes/pref/users.php @@ -117,7 +117,7 @@ class Pref_Users extends Handler_Administrative { $user->login = mb_strtolower($login); $user->access_level = (int) clean($_REQUEST["access_level"]); $user->email = clean($_REQUEST["email"]); - $user->otp_enabled = checkbox_to_sql_bool($_REQUEST["otp_enabled"]); + $user->otp_enabled = checkbox_to_sql_bool($_REQUEST["otp_enabled"] ?? ""); // force new OTP secret when next enabled if (Config::get_schema_version() >= 143 && !$user->otp_enabled) { |